What Are the Advantages of an Outpatient Addiction Treatment Program?

Enrolling in an outpatient addiction treatment program brings with it many advantages. Among these are:

  • Cost. When it comes down to it, programs like our outpatient addiction treatment program at Massachusetts TC Clinical Group, are simply less expensive. Because they lack a residential component, the cost is lower even though we offer the same range of services.
  • It allows individuals to develop an extensive network of support outside of the center. Developing this sort of support is a vital part of avoiding relapse.
  • Spending more time outside of the treatment center also means that patients will have more time and freedom to pursue their hobbies and interests. This is another vital part of a successful recovery.
  • Participating in an outpatient addiction treatment program will allow individuals to go to work or school, and to fulfill their family and social obligations. Due to the flexible hours, they can do all of these things while maintaining their privacy.
